以文本方式查看主题 - Foxtable(狐表) (http://foxtable.net/bbs/index.asp) -- 专家坐堂 (http://foxtable.net/bbs/list.asp?boardid=2) ---- [求助]临时列的问题 (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=148623) |
-- 作者:晨曦396 -- 发布时间:2020/4/11 15:34:00 -- [求助]临时列的问题 表中增加了一部分临时列,在循环表所有列的时候,有什么方法和正常的列区分,进行排除 |
-- 作者:有点蓝 -- 发布时间:2020/4/11 15:37:00 -- 使用列名区分开,比如:L单价,有L开头的就是临时列 |
-- 作者:有点蓝 -- 发布时间:2020/4/11 15:44:00 -- 或者 DataTables("表A").DataCols.Add("aa",Gettype(String),16) Dim dc As DataCol = DataTables("表A").DataCols("aa") Dim pi As System.Reflection.PropertyInfo = dc.Gettype.getproperty("IsTemporary",Reflection.BindingFlags.nonpublic Or Reflection.BindingFlags.Instance) output.show( pi.getvalue(dc,Nothing)) |
-- 作者:晨曦396 -- 发布时间:2020/4/11 15:57:00 -- 感谢 |